Setting the RIP Preference
Each routing protocol has its own preference by which the routing policy selects
the optimal route from the routes of different protocols. The greater the
preference value, the lower the preference. The preference of RIP can be set
manually.
Perform the following configurations in RIP View.
Table 117 Setting the RIP Preference
Operation
Set the RIP Preference
Restore the default value of RIP preference
By default, the preference of RIP is 100.
Setting Additional Routing Metrics
The additional routing metric is the input or output routing metric added to an RIP
route. It does not change the metric value of the route in the routing table, but
adds a specified metric value when the interface receives or sends a route.
Perform the following configuration in Interface View:
Table 118 Setting Additional Routing Metrics
Operation
Set the additional routing metric of the route when the
interface receives an RIP packet
Disable the additional routing metric of the route when the
interface receives an RIP packet
Set the additional routing metric of the route when the
interface sends an RIP packet
Disable the additional routing metric of the route when the
interface sends an RIP packet
By default, the additional routing metric added to the route when RIP sends the
packet is 1. The additional routing metric when RIP receives the packet is 0.
The metricout configuration takes effect only on the RIP routes learnt by the
router and RIP routes generated by the router itself, which means that it has no
effect on the routes imported to RIP by other routing protocols.
Configuring Route Filtering
The Router provides a route filtering function. You can configure the filter policy
rules by specifying the ACL and ip-prefix for route redistribution and distribution.
To import a route, the RIP packet of a specific router can also be received by
designating a neighbor router.
Perform the following configurations in RIP View.
